vi / nvi Probleme (Applet not found)

TheInfinity

Neuer User
Mitglied seit
24 Apr 2007
Beiträge
9
Punkte für Reaktionen
0
Punkte
0
Moinsn,

ich habe dummerweise das Update .31 drauf, auf dem ja nun das eine oder andere Problem besteht - was ich leider erst nach Installation der Firmware gemerkt habe. Was mich dann zu dem Problem bringt, dass vi / nvi immer den Fehler "applet not found" zurückgibt, wenn man versucht, es aufzurufen. Ich kenne diesen Fehler so garnicht aus meinen sonstigen vi(m) Erfahrungen, so dass ich da ein wenig hilflos vorstehe. Weiss jemand, wie man (n)vi wieder benutzbar macht? Und weiss jemand, wie man die normalen Konsolenfunktionen wie die Pfeiltasten oder auch den Backslash wieder nutzbar macht? Sowas wie <tab> oder <pfeil hoch> oder <backspace> / <entf> fehlt mir doch ziemlich ...

# nvi ar7.cfg
vi: applet not found

Vielen Dank schon einmal
Infinity

PS: Es handelt sich dabei um eine FritzBox 7050 WLAN / VoiP
 
Hallo,

wie du mit der Suchfunktion rausfnden kannst hatte ich auch das Problem.

Mein Resume:
Lade dir bei Bedarf eine vollständige Busybox rein. Dann funktioniert zumindest vi wieder. Zumindest solange bis die Box crasht.

Die anderen Sachen sind mir auch aufgefallen, hat mich allerdings nicht wirklich gestört (bis auf Tab).
Evtl. wurde nur die Codierung geändert. Versuch mal andere Codierungseinstellungen des Telnet-Programms, falls deins andere Einstellungen unterstützt.
 
Danke ... woher kriege ich so eine busybox? Weil ... Ich habe jetzt einfach mal die busybox aus dem dropbear-paket ausprobiert. Gint leider:
# /var/tmp/busybox nvi
/var/tmp/busybox: can't resolve symbol '__uClibc_start_main'
 
Auch hier hilft die Suchfunktion weiter.
 
Ich brauche eine neue Busybox, die ich dann erstmal in den /var/tmp ablege und mit chmod +x ausführbar mache.
Aber wo kriege ich diese Busybox her?
 
z.B. von The Construct

@TheInfinity: busybox enhält keinen nvi, das ist ein Shell-Script, dass den vi aufruft. Dieser wiederum ist bei einigen Versionen nicht (mehr) Bestandteil der orginal-AVM-Busybox.
Siehe hier, wie man's nachrüsten kann

Tschö, Jojo
 
Zuletzt bearbeitet:
Holen Sie sich 3CX - völlig kostenlos!
Verbinden Sie Ihr Team und Ihre Kunden Telefonie Livechat Videokonferenzen

Gehostet oder selbst-verwaltet. Für bis zu 10 Nutzer dauerhaft kostenlos. Keine Kreditkartendetails erforderlich. Ohne Risiko testen.

3CX
Für diese E-Mail-Adresse besteht bereits ein 3CX-Konto. Sie werden zum Kundenportal weitergeleitet, wo Sie sich anmelden oder Ihr Passwort zurücksetzen können, falls Sie dieses vergessen haben.